Job Description
The EPC Construction Manager is responsible for the safe, on-time, and on-budget execution of utility-scale solar photovoltaic (PV) projects delivered under Engineering, Procurement, and Construction (EPC) contracts. This role oversees all on-site construction activities, subcontractors, and field teams, ensuring compliance with project specifications, quality standards, safety regulations, and contractual requirements. The Construction Manager serves as the primary field representative of the EPC contractor and works closely with Engineering, Procurement, Project Management, Quality, and Safety teams.
Key ResponsibilitiesProject Execution & Field Leadership- Lead all construction activities for utility-scale solar PV projects (typically 5MW–500MW+), from mobilization through mechanical completion and turnover.
- Manage daily field operations, construction sequencing, and workforce planning to meet schedule milestones.
- Serve as the on-site authority for construction decisions, issue resolution, and coordination.
- Represent the EPC company in meetings with owners, inspectors, utilities, AHJs, and third-party stakeholders.
- Execute construction activities in accordance with the approved project schedule and budget.
- Identify schedule risks, manpower constraints, and constructability issues; implement mitigation plans.
- Track productivity, quantities installed, and earned value; provide accurate field reporting.
- Support change management, including scope changes, field directives, and potential claims.
- Oversee and coordinate all subcontractors (civil, pile driving, racking, electrical, commissioning support).
- Ensure subcontractors comply with contract terms, scope, schedule, safety, and quality requirements.
- Conduct subcontractor performance reviews and recommend corrective actions as needed.
- Coordinate material deliveries, equipment staging, and logistics with Procurement and Site Logistics teams.
- Champion a strong safety culture and ensure full compliance with OSHA, site-specific safety plans, and EPC safety policies.
- Lead daily job hazard analyses (JHAs), toolbox talks, and site safety meetings.
- Ensure proper training, PPE usage, and enforcement of safety rules across all site personnel.
- Participate in incident investigations and implement corrective and preventive actions.
- Ensure construction work meets approved drawings, specifications, codes, and quality standards.
- Coordinate inspections, testing, and quality audits with internal QA/QC teams and third parties.
- Oversee punch list resolution and ensure timely closeout of quality issues.
- Support as-built documentation, turnover packages, and project closeout activities.
- Work closely with Engineering to resolve RFIs, field design issues, and constructability challenges.
- Coordinate with Project Management on progress updates, risks, forecasts, and client communications.
- Support commissioning and energization activities, including turnover of systems and subsystems.
- Maintain clear, professional communication with all stakeholders.
- Bachelor’s degree in Construction Management, Engineering, or a related field (or equivalent experience).
- 7+ years of construction management experience, including 3+ years on utility-scale solar EPC projects.
- Strong knowledge of solar PV construction methods, electrical systems, civil works, and balance-of-plant scope.
- Proven experience managing large subcontractor teams and multiple scopes simultaneously.
- Strong understanding of EPC contracts, schedules, and construction cost controls.
- Proficiency with construction management tools (Primavera P6, MS Project, Procore, or similar).
- Willingness to travel extensively and work full-time on project sites.
- Professional certifications such as PMP, CCM, OSHA 30, or NABCEP.
- Experience with high-voltage systems, substations, and interconnection scopes.
- Experience supporting commissioning, testing, and project handover to owners.
